Почему важно переопределять метод hashCode в ваших классах?
Какова роль и назначение класса InputStream в Java?
Применяли ли вы проверяемые исключения при разработке интерфейсов API?
Каким образом механизмы сборки мусора определяют объекты, подлежащие уничтожению?
Каким образом обеспечивается минимальный объем ресурсов внутри Docker-контейнера?
Можно ли определить конструктор внутри интерфейса?
Какова роль аннотации Test в библиотеках для модульного тестирования, таких как JUnit?
Какое значение имеет свойство транзитивности в контексте теории отношений?
Какова основная роль паттерна API Gateway в архитектуре микросервисов?
Какова основная роль платформы Jakarta EE в разработке корпоративных приложений?
В чем заключается использование сегментированного блокирования в ConcurrentHashMap?
Какие задачи решает использование пула целых чисел?
Какова основная задача системы контроля версий Git и зачем её используют в процессе разработки?
Ты готов приступить к собеседованию?
Обязательно ли возникнет ошибка компиляции, если у метода есть объявление throws и вызывающий код её не обрабатывает?
В каких ситуациях применяют лямбда-выражения в программировании?
Объясните отличие между использованием метода equals и оператора == для сравнения объектов в Java.
Как использование паттерна Observer может сказаться на управлении бизнес-процессами?
Новости и текущий статус проекта в порядке ли у вас?
Какое отличие существует между переменной, объявленной внутри метода, и его аргументом?